Cheng likes a modern lawn sculpture made of four identical solid right pyramids with square bases. He decides to create an exact copy of the sculpture, so he needs to know what volume of sculpting material to purchase. He measures each edge of each base to be 2 feet. The height of the whole sculpture is 6 feet. What is the volume of material he must purchase? 2 ft3 4 ft3 6 ft3 8 ft3

What is the volume of material he must purchase?

In this problem, we use the formula for volume which is:
volume=(length*width*height)/3

Since the base of the triangle is a square, we simply know that the length and width is equal.
L = W = 2 ft
H = 6 ft
Solution:
V = (2*2*6)/3V = 8 ft^3
The correct answer is 8 ft^3
